Question on: JAMB Literature - 2018
In the theatre, words spoken by a character that are meant to be heard by the audience but not by the other characters on stage is called_________?
A
aside
B
soliloquy
C
acoustic
D
tone
Ask EduPadi AI for a detailed answer
Correct Option: A
Aside, in theatre and drama refers to the act whereby a character speaks directly to the audience but not heard by other characters or actors on the stage.
